CVE-2006-0321 1 Fetchmail 1 Fetchmail 2025-04-03 N/A
fetchmail 6.3.0 and other versions before 6.3.2 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) via crafted e-mail messages that cause a free of an invalid pointer when fetchmail bounces the message to the originator or local postmaster.
CVE-2001-1009 2 Fetchmail, Redhat 2 Fetchmail, Linux 2025-04-03 N/A
Fetchmail (aka fetchmail-ssl) before 5.8.17 allows a remote malicious (1) IMAP server or (2) POP/POP3 server to overwrite arbitrary memory and possibly gain privileges via a negative index number as part of a response to a LIST request.
CVE-2005-2335 2 Fetchmail, Redhat 2 Fetchmail, Enterprise Linux 2025-04-03 N/A
Buffer overflow in the POP3 client in Fetchmail before 6.2.5.2 allows remote POP3 servers to cause a denial of service and possibly execute arbitrary code via long UIDL responses. NOTE: a typo in an advisory accidentally used the wrong CVE identifier for the Fetchmail issue. This is the correct identifier.
CVE-2021-39272 3 Fedoraproject, Fetchmail, Redhat 3 Fedora, Fetchmail, Enterprise Linux 2024-11-21 5.9 Medium
Fetchmail before 6.4.22 fails to enforce STARTTLS session encryption in some circumstances, such as a certain situation with IMAP and PREAUTH.
CVE-2021-36386 3 Fedoraproject, Fetchmail, Redhat 3 Fedora, Fetchmail, Enterprise Linux 2024-11-21 7.5 High
report_vbuild in report.c in Fetchmail before 6.4.20 sometimes omits initialization of the vsnprintf va_list argument, which might allow mail servers to cause a denial of service or possibly have unspecified other impact via long error messages. NOTE: it is unclear whether use of Fetchmail on any realistic platform results in an impact beyond an inconvenience to the client user.
